diff --git a/src/libs/cplusplus/LookupContext.cpp b/src/libs/cplusplus/LookupContext.cpp
index a2b3141a441e27b80888948b74dd4121a60f4139..335848439ee62448b7728f4985d3c0ce4fd12b0c 100644
--- a/src/libs/cplusplus/LookupContext.cpp
+++ b/src/libs/cplusplus/LookupContext.cpp
@@ -164,6 +164,7 @@ const Name *LookupContext::minimalName(const Name *name,
     Q_UNUSED(target);
 
     qWarning() << "TODO:" << Q_FUNC_INFO;
+    return name;
 
 #if 0
     Q_ASSERT(name);
@@ -197,7 +198,6 @@ const Name *LookupContext::minimalName(const Name *name,
     else
         return lastWorking;
 #endif
-    return 0;
 }